What is a normal urinalysis?

A normal urinalysis typically includes clear urine with a pale yellow color, a specific gravity within a normal range, no presence of blood, protein, glucose, or ketones, and a pH level around 4.5 to 8.0. It also usually has no bacteria, crystals, or abnormal cells present.

What is normal value for white blood cells in urine for women?

The normal value for white blood cells in urine for women is typically fewer than 5 per high power field in a urine sample. Increased white blood cells in urine can indicate a urinary tract infection or inflammation. It is important to consult with a healthcare provider for proper evaluation and interpretation of results.


What does an RBC of 0-1 means in urinalysis?

An RBC count of 0-1 in a urinalysis typically indicates that there are very few red blood cells present in the urine. This is within the normal range and may not be a cause for concern. However, if other values in the urinalysis are abnormal or if there are symptoms present, further investigation may be needed.
